Output 07c31bb59686425edd4ea083ae4786b5fb17727025fd3b75b9b6ad95944499ab:0

value
307866
script pubkey
OP_0 OP_PUSHBYTES_20 a186bfc7416386dc8fe8fc322175dea291353b61
address
bc1q5xrtl36pvwrderlglsezzaw752gn2wmp3ta8kg
transaction
07c31bb59686425edd4ea083ae4786b5fb17727025fd3b75b9b6ad95944499ab
spent
true